Help with this math problem please?

In the electric currect flow, it is found that the resistance (measured in the units called ohms) offered by a fixed length of wire of a given material varies inversely as the square of the diameter of the wire. If a wire 0.01 in. In diameter has a resistance of 0.444 ohm, what is the resistance of a wire of the same length and material with dismeter 0.0416 in. To the nearest ten-thousandth?
